John McGinn named in Hibernian team to face NSI Runavik
The midfielder, who is a signing target for Celtic, missed the first leg through injury.
Hibernian have included John McGinn in their side to face NSI in their Europa League match on Thursday.
The Scotland international has been the subject of two failed bids from Celtic in recent weeks and missed the first leg of the tie through injury.
Hibs head coach Neil Lennon has said that he would play the midfielder, though admitted that the bids had affected McGinn.
When the midfielder takes to the field, he will no longer be eligible to play for any other side in Europa League or Champions League qualifiers this season.
Hibs hold a healthy 6-1 advantage going into the second leg in the Faroe Islands but Lennon has picked a strong side as he looks to get players more game time.
